To create this driver circuit, you will need the following low price range components:

<ol class="X5LH0c"><li class="TrT0Xe">Two external resistors- 240 Ohms and 300 Ohms.</li><li class="TrT0Xe">A low capacitance ceramic capacitor of approximately 0.1µF.</li><li class="TrT0Xe">A laser diode.</li><li class="TrT0Xe">An LM317 Voltage Regulator IC.</li><li class="TrT0Xe">A direct current power source such as AA batteries.</li><li class="TrT0Xe">A heatsink.</li></ol>

Do laser diodes need a driver?

Most importantly, people need laser diode drivers because they provide a stable, constant current supply for the laser diode. Never use a general-purpose voltage output power supply. Even small changes in voltage can result is substantial changes in current, potentially damaging the diode.

How much power can a laser diode handle?

In general, single emitter laser diodes offer up to roughly 12 watts of optical output power. To get higher power levels, two packaging approaches are used to combine multiple single emitter beams into one single high power output beam. These two approaches are bars and multi-single chip emitter modules.

Do laser diodes need a resistor?

Constant current drivers are therefore the most useful power supplies for lasers. Nevertheless a current limiting resistor will do the job as it does for LEDs. If the resistor limits the current to a low enough value you can operate the laser continuously.

What is a driver for a laser diode?

CW laser diode drivers are used to precisely control a laser diode's optical output while protecting the laser diode from over current conditions. Multiple levels of laser diode protection are included in the design to protect against overcurrent conditions.

How many volts does a laser diode need?

Typically, the control electronics operate on lower voltages: 3.3 to 5.5 V. Exceeding this voltage can damage elements in the Control or Power sections. The Current Source (or Output Stage) is designed for higher voltages (such as 30 V with the PLD family of laser diode drivers).

What is a laser driver circuit?

A Laser Diode driver circuit is a circuit which is used to limit the current and then supplies to the Laser Diode, so it can work properly. If we directly connect it to the supply, due to more current it will damage. If current is low then it will not operate, because of not having sufficient power to start.

How long will a laser diode last?

Typical lifetimes of laser diode modules are 25,000 to 50,000 hours. If the laser diode temperature rises beyond the maximum operating temperature the long-term performance may degrade significantly, up to and including complete failure.

How efficient is a laser diode?

Diode lasers are well known as the world's most efficient light source, with records of more than 65% wall-plug efficiency at an emitted power of 12 to 15 W from a 100 µm aperture.

How does a laser diode driver work?

A laser diode driver delivers current to the laser by monitoring current flow and controlling a transistor or MOSFET to throttle the current to the target set point. Modern laser diode drivers can also utilize photodiode feedback, delivering the appropriate drive current to maintain consistent optical power output.

What is CW laser diode?

CW Lasers (continuous-wave lasers) emit a continuous stream of laser light, unlike pulsed lasers, which store energy and emit the stored, concentrated energy in periodic bursts or pulses.

What is PWM on a laser?

Pulse Width Modulation (PWM) refers to controlling the optical output of a laser via manipulation of the source that drives the gain medium. For our RF-excited sealed CO2 lasers, this is accomplished by adjusting the Pulse Repetition Frequency (PRF) and Duty Cycle (DC).
